Parsi Colony
Parsi Colony is a residential area located in Quetta, Pakistan. It is part of Parsi community in Pakistan.[1]
The area was once part of thriving Parsi community in Quetta.[1] It was allocated to Parsis during British Raj. Today, only three or four families are left.[1]
